static void ld_command_handle(struct plugin *plugin,
const jsmntok_t *toks)
{
@ -1778,6 +1791,34 @@ static void ld_command_handle(struct plugin *plugin,
return;
}
/* Is this actually a check command? */
cmd->check = streq(cmd->methodname, "check");
if (cmd->check) {
const jsmntok_t *method;
jsmntok_t *mod_params;
/* We're going to mangle it, so make a copy */
mod_params = json_tok_copy(cmd, paramstok);
if (!param_check(cmd, plugin->buffer, mod_params,
p_req("command_to_check", param_tok, &method),
p_opt_any(),
NULL)) {
plugin_err(plugin,
"lightningd check without command_to_check: %.*s",
json_tok_full_len(toks),
json_tok_full(plugin->buffer, toks));
}
tal_free(cmd->methodname);
cmd->methodname = json_strdup(cmd, plugin->buffer, method);
/* Point method to the name, not the value */
if (mod_params->type == JSMN_OBJECT)
method--;
json_tok_remove(&mod_params, mod_params, method, 1);
paramstok = mod_params;
}
